IPU has started accepting clat scores from this year only so their is no previous data available as to how cut off ranks for ipu will go accordingly to clat ranks, clat cut off for general category is around 1500-1600 ,IPU offers a total of 1700 BA LL.B seats and 660 BBA LL.B seats out of which 85% seats are reserved for candidates of Delhi region which means that the candidates who have passed the qualifying examination from any school/Institute located in NCT of Delhi. 15% seats are reserved for the candidates outside Delhi , considering above factors nothing can be predicted with 100% sureity completely depend on the fact that how many outside delhi candidates are opting for IPU, though i think with a rank of 2190 you have decent chances of getting a seat though again these factores are subjective so nothing can be predicted with 100% sureity.
